Was my wifes idea
She told me no more reptiles but then she goes and gets a beardie! She knew I wanted one for a while though. I'll post some pics tonight. He/She is just a little one.
We got it in a 20 gal. long. Tile for substrate, bendy vine that goes up for a basking spot close to the lamp and a big wood hideaway for a basking spot. Currently no room in our "reptile" room for it, it's staying in our bedroom temporarily.
She named him/her Toothless.
